Quantum Computing: From Lab to Chip
The quantum computing space is buzzing, and PsiQuantum's CEO recently dropped some serious insights into the practical advancements pushing the field forward. We're talking about the crucial transition from isolated lab setups to integrated, chip-scale quantum processors – a massive engineering challenge!
The Chip Scale Revolution
Scaling qubits is the name of the game. This conversation highlighted how PsiQuantum is tackling the complexities of optical quantum computing, focusing on developing robust, error-corrected architectures that can eventually power enterprise-level applications. It’s about more than just theoretical potential; it’s about building the hardware that can deliver on the promise of quantum advantage.
